What beer goes best with chicken wings?

Answered by James Porterfield

When it comes to pairing with chicken wings, there are a few factors to consider. The first is the flavor profile of the wings themselves. Buffalo wings, for example, have a spicy, tangy flavor that needs a beer that can complement and cut through the heat. The second factor to consider is the carbonation level of the beer, as it can help refresh and cleanse the palate between each bite.

One beer style that pairs exceptionally well with buffalo wings is the Pale . Both Indian and American pale ales work wonderfully in this pairing. These ales have a hop-forward flavor profile, with varying degrees of bitterness. The bitterness of the pale ales helps to cleanse the spice from the wings, while the bring a citrusy and floral hit to the palate. The combination of the and juicy flavors creates a harmonious balance that enhances the overall experience of enjoying chicken wings.

When it comes to Indian pale ales (IPAs), their slightly sweeter profile compared to American pale ales can add another layer of complexity to the pairing. The sweetness of an can help to mellow out the spiciness of the wings, providing a pleasant contrast to the heat. Additionally, the hop-forward nature of IPAs, with their resinous and fruity flavors, can amplify the flavors of the wings, bringing out their full potential.

On the other hand, American pale ales have a more balanced hop profile, with a focus on citrus and pine notes. These flavors can complement the tangy and spicy flavors of the buffalo wings, creating a delightful combination of flavors. The citrusy hops can add brightness and freshness to the pairing, cutting through the richness of the wings and providing a refreshing contrast.
